This resource is designed for Year 4 Maths Summer Revision. It covers the core subtopics under addition -
*Add 1’s, 10’s, 100’s & 1,000’s;
*Adding 4 digit number with no exchange;
*Adding 4 digit numbers with one exchange;
*Adding 4 digit numbers with more than one exchange;
*Estimate Answers;
Checking Strategies;
3 additional pages of word problems.
The booklet contains 10 pages of work using bar models, place value charts and column method to consolidate Year 4 Addition Curriculum. The final page contains an answer key.
